Product Purity and Third-Party Lab Verification

Any credible SARMs or peptides supplier should provide traceable third-party testing. Researchers should look for:

  • COAs (Certificates of Analysis) showing exact purity percentages

  • HPLC and LC-MS testing for contaminants

  • Batch-matched documentation to verify that the lab test corresponds to the product shipped

Reputable vendors provide verifiable lab reports on individual product pages or upon request. If documentation is missing, outdated, or cannot be validated, the research integrity becomes compromised.

Storage, Handling, and Laboratory Stability

Even high-purity compounds can degrade if handled incorrectly. To maintain research validity:

  • Store peptides in sub-zero temperatures when possible

  • Protect light-sensitive compounds from UV exposure

  • Use calibrated laboratory tools for measurement

  • Maintain lot-to-lot documentation for reproducibility

Good laboratory practices ensure that data derived from SARMs or peptides remains consistent and defensible.

Popular Experimental Peptides

Peptide Research Application
CJC-1295 GH secretagogue activity
BPC-157 Angiogenesis and tissue recovery models
TB-500 Cellular migration research
Semax / Selank Neurological and cognitive models
PT-141 Melanocortin receptor activity

Researchers evaluating peptide stability should confirm solvent compatibility, sterility, and reconstitution instructions.
